Snoezelen multisensory stimulation rooms, also known as Snoezelen rooms, are spaces designed to provide controlled and pleasurable sensory experiences for people with various types of special needs, sensory disorders or disabilities. These rooms offer a safe and relaxing environment where visual, auditory, tactile and olfactory elements combine to stimulate the senses and promote relaxation, exploration and emotional well-being.

Origin and concept of Snoezelen rooms

The term "Snoezelen" comes from the combination of two Dutch words: "snuffelen" (which means to explore, snoop) and "doezelen\\\\ " (referring to the idea of relaxing). The concept of Snoezelen rooms was developed in the 1970s by two Dutch therapists, Jan Hulsegge and Ad Verheul, with the aim of providing a stimulating and relaxing environment for people with mental and sensory disabilities.

These Rooms have expanded from the Netherlands globally and are currently used in therapeutic, educational and healthcare settings for both children and adults. The philosophy behind Snoezelen rooms focuses on respect, individuality and sensory stimulation as a means to improve the quality of life and well-being of people with special needs.

Features of Snoezelen rooms

Snoezelen multi-sensory stimulation rooms are typically equipped with a variety of elements that offer controlled sensory stimuli, such as colored lights, projectors, background music, aromatherapy, tactile textures and interactive surfaces. These elements are creatively combined to create a calming and enriching environment that invites exploration and relaxation.

One of the main characteristics of the Snoezelen rooms is the possibility of controlling sensory stimuli individually. , which allows the experience to be adapted to the needs and preferences of each person. Additionally, the calm and welcoming atmosphere of these rooms helps reduce anxiety, stress and sensory overload that some people with disabilities or sensory disorders may experience.

Benefits of Snoezelen rooms

Snoezelen multisensory stimulation rooms offer a wide range of benefits for the people who use them, both physically, emotionally and cognitively. Some of the most notable benefits include:

  • Sensory stimulation: Snoezelen rooms provide a variety of sensory stimuli that can help improve sensory perception, sensory integration and sensory modulation in people with sensory or processing disorders.
  • Relaxation and well-being: The calm and welcoming atmosphere of the Snoezelen rooms promotes relaxation, reduces stress and promotes a feeling of general well-being.
  • Exploration and learning: These rooms offer a safe and stimulating environment that invites exploration and discovery, promoting learning through sensory experimentation.
  • Mood improvement: The positive sensory stimulation and pleasant experience in Snoezelen rooms can contribute to improving people's mood, self-esteem and motivation.
  • Reduced agitation and challenging behavior: For some people with disabilities or neurodevelopmental disorders, Snoezelen rooms can help reduce agitation, anxiety, and challenging behaviors by providing a calming and structured environment.

Applications of Snoezelen Rooms

Snoezelen multi-sensory stimulation rooms are used in a variety of contexts and to serve different populations, including :

Occupational therapy and physiotherapy

In the field of rehabilitation and physical therapy, Snoezelen rooms are used as part of sensory and motor stimulation programs to improve functionality and quality of life of people with physical disabilities or movement disorders. The combination of sensory stimuli and motor activities in these rooms can promote recovery, mobility and coordination.

Early care and special education

In educational settings, Snoezelen rooms are used to offer children with special needs an enriching environment that stimulates their senses and promotes their cognitive and emotional development. These rooms can be especially beneficial for children with autism spectrum disorders, intellectual disabilities or sensory difficulties, facilitating their active participation and learning.

Geriatrics and elderly care

In the In the field of senior care, Snoezelen rooms have been successfully used to improve the quality of life of older adults who have neurodegenerative diseases, dementia or other conditions related to aging. Sensory stimulation and a pleasant experience in these rooms can help reduce agitation, social isolation and emotional distress in older people.

Mental health and emotional well-being

In the field For mental health, Snoezelen multisensory stimulation rooms are used as a therapeutic tool to promote relaxation, emotional regulation and creative expression in people with anxiety disorders, depression, post-traumatic stress or other mental health problems. The combination of sensory stimuli and relaxation activities in these rooms can help improve the psychological and emotional well-being of users.
